- | **The Conglomerate** (**conglomerate.com**) is a chat beacon - a server that lets people connect to each other peer to peer. Effectively, this means that apart from the initial handshake, none of the chatting is ever //done// on The Conglomerate, unless expressly consented to by both parties for logging purposes. | ||
- | It's considered a decently secure way to have private conversations, especially since the chat protocol itself is encrypted - but it still runs on software supplied to client machines by The Conglomerate server and thus requires some degree of trust in that none of it is rerouted. | ||

- | Conglomerate 'keys' are simply connection components. They don't factor into the encryption, but they allow initial connection to a room by identifying the chatroom. They can be used providing the room itself hasn't completely detached from the Conglomerate server (by being declared 'full'). | ||
- | |||
- | Note that this doesn't invalidate the claim that none of the chat data ever goes over the server - but the server //will// maintain a list of connections per room as long as it hasn't expressly been told to detach and butt out. In that sense, it purely serves as a connection pool and as a provider of the (volatile) software needed to run Conglomerate chats. | ||
